Output e8d95d0bbb78dd7e3d0a54a7e8bbcb3cc0e242c2b67982aa7cac66777430259e:1

value
1691530
script pubkey
OP_0 OP_PUSHBYTES_20 3c39f128e4fab4b884b37d7ccbeb6235aa152250
address
ltc1q8sulz28yl26t3p9n047vh6mzxk4p2gjse0uxyj
transaction
e8d95d0bbb78dd7e3d0a54a7e8bbcb3cc0e242c2b67982aa7cac66777430259e
spent
true